    • The Demon of Unrest by Erik Larson
      The New York Times bestselling author of The Devil in the White City has written a gripping account of the chaotic months between Lincoln’s election and the Confederacy’s shelling. Drawing on diaries, secret communiques, slave ledgers, and plantation records, Larson gives us a horrifying story that captures the forces that led America to the brink.  Donated by Linda and Freddy Bailey.
